AetherCode is a programming competition evaluation dataset released by ByteDance and the MAP team in 2025. The related paper results are "AetherCode: Evaluating LLMs' Ability to Win In Premier Programming Competitions", which aims to more realistically evaluate the algorithmic reasoning and coding capabilities of large models through difficult questions from top competitions such as IOI, ICPC, USACO, and high-quality test cases verified by experts. This dataset is sourced from top global programming competitions and consists of two parts: v1_2024 (public set) with 400 problems and v1_2025 (private set) with 56 problems. The public set includes complete test cases and checkers, while the private set does not include test cases and is intended for blind evaluation. The questions cover ten categories: Basic, Search, Dynamic Programming (DP), Strings (Str.), Math, Data Structures (DS), Graphs (Graph), Geometry (Geo.), Technology (Tech.), and Trees. The dataset features authoritative questions, extensive coverage, and a high level of difficulty. The questions are formatted in Markdown+LaTeX, and test cases are automatically generated and reviewed by experts. It is suitable for scenarios such as code generation and algorithm reasoning evaluation, competition-level capability comparison, and model progress tracking.

Data difficulty distribution:

  • Easy: 159 questions
  • Medium: 145 questions
  • Hard: 132 questions
  • Extreme: 20 questions
